Building Trust in Health Care—Why, Where, and How
(7 days ago) WEBTrust in US health care has declined precipitously in the past half century. In 1966, 73% of US residents had confidence in medical leaders, whereas in 2012, only 34% did. 1 In a survey of 1009 participants in 2017, only 18% expressed high levels of confidence in the US health system, and in a 2014 survey of 1608 participants, only 31% …

A Trust Initiative in Health Care: Why and Why Now?
(6 days ago) WEBTurning to the health care sector, we see a discouraging decline in trust on multiple fronts. In 1966, 73% of Americans said they had great confidence in the “leaders of the medical profession”; only 34% said so in 2012. 2 In 2015, only 37% of the public told Gallup that they had a “great deal” or “quite a lot” of confidence in the
